The Hilti DD 130 is an electrically powered diamond core drilling machine designed for both hand-held use and mounting on a drill stand, suitable for wet or dry core drilling. It is intended for professional use in drilling through holes and blind holes in mineral materials.
The DD 130 operates by rotating a diamond core bit to cut through various mineral materials. It features a motor, gearing section, and chuck to hold the core bit. The machine incorporates a water swivel/extraction head, which is crucial for both wet drilling (supplying water to cool the bit and flush debris) and dry drilling (connecting to a dust extraction system). A water flow indicator on the side handle allows the operator to monitor the water volume during wet drilling. For precise control, the machine includes a gear selector to adjust drilling speed, an overload indicator to prevent damage from excessive pressure, and a level indicator for accurate positioning.
When used hand-held, the DD 130 requires the side handle to be fitted and securely tightened, allowing the operator to maintain control with both hands. For increased stability and precision, especially with larger core bits or in specific drilling directions, the machine can be mounted on a drill stand. The drill stand provides a robust frame, columns, carriage, and a hand wheel for controlled advance of the drilling machine. It can be secured using an anchor, a vacuum pad, or a quick-release brace, depending on the application and work surface.
The machine’s electrical safety features include a PRCD (ground fault interrupter) on the supply cord, which must be tested before each use to ensure proper function and prevent electric shock. The DD 130 is designed to be used with a water collection system, particularly for wet drilling, to manage drilling slurry and prevent soiling of the surrounding area. For overhead wet drilling, connecting a wet-type vacuum cleaner to the water collection system is mandatory.

Before operation, the side handle can be screwed onto the tool and adjusted to different positions (in 15° increments) for left-handed use or optimal ergonomics. The extraction head/water swivel can also be adjusted and secured by pressing out the water swivel lock and tightening the locking ring.
Fitting the diamond core bit involves opening the chuck by turning it counter-clockwise, inserting the bit, pushing it in until it engages, and then closing the chuck by turning it clockwise. It's crucial to ensure the bit is securely seated. The drilling speed is selected using the gear selector, which should only be operated when the tool is not running.
For dry drilling, the cover from the water swivel/extraction head is unscrewed, and an extraction hose is inserted. The water valve in the side handle must be closed. For hand-held wet drilling, the water valve is opened to allow water flow, and the water supply hose is connected. When starting a hole hand-held, the tool should be held at a slight angle to the work surface, then brought to a 90° position once the hole is started.
When using the drill stand, the machine is mounted by fitting the tool interface plate onto the mounting pins and swinging the tool towards the stand until it engages. The hand wheel is then fitted onto the axle for controlled drilling advance. The drill stand’s drilling angle can be adjusted in 7.5° increments up to a maximum of 45° by slackening adjusting levers, positioning the columns, and re-engaging the locating lugs.
Securing the drill stand is critical for safe operation. With an anchor, the anchor is placed 200 mm from the hole center, the quick-release spindle is screwed in, and the drill stand is aligned using the hole center indicator. Levelling screws are used to level the baseplate, and locknuts are tightened to prevent movement. For vacuum pad attachment, the levelling screws are unscrewed, the vacuum pump hose is connected, and the pump is switched on. The baseplate is then positioned while pressing the vacuum release valve, ensuring the pressure gauge pointer remains in the green area. For quick-release brace attachment, the brace is positioned in the inner oval of the baseplate, and slight pressure is applied to secure it.
